About this course

arrow
The dual degree program combining an MA in Arts Management with an MBA from the Drucker School of Management is designed to prepare students for careers in creative industries such as arts and entertainment. It emphasizes managing projects, thinking critically and creatively, and collaborating with diverse and innovative individuals within the vibrant arts community of Los Angeles. The program helps students explore various career opportunities in arts and business, while closely working with faculty and the Office of Career Development.

Specialisation

arrow
Students can opt for a concentration within both the Arts Management and MBA degrees. The program offers shared electives across both tracks, helping reduce time and cost, and tailor their education based on personal career goals.

Degree requirements

arrow
The program requires 64 units to complete, can be finished in approximately 2.5 to 3 years full-time, and includes core courses required by both degrees along with shared electives to enhance learning and reduce total units needed.

FAQs

How long does the program take to complete?

It can be completed in two and one-half to three years, depending on whether students pursue the full-time or part-time MBA.

Can I participate in international exchange programs?

Yes, Drucker MBA students have exclusive opportunities to participate in semester-long exchange programs at institutions like Rotterdam School of Management, Hitotsubashi University, and others.
